Effect

Basic Effects: Feeling the gifts of the God of Hunters, you and your allies feel far more comfortable, more welcome and protected, and perhaps even more fleet of foot. You all gain +2 Natural Armor boost to Armor Score, and treat no natural terrain (anything but urban) as difficult terrain. Magick effects still count, but natural hazards and difficulties do not.

Side/Secondary Effects

Tier II Effects: +3 Natural Armor, Resistance to Poison Damage

Tier III Effects: +4 Natural Armor, ignore difficult terrain caused by even magick or supernatural effects.

Gestures & Ritual
Prayer TN: 15, Tier II: 20, Tier III 25
Related Discipline
Prayer (Boran the Bloodhound)
Effect Duration
8 hours
Effect Casting Time
1 minute
Range
30 foot radius centered on yourself
Applied Restriction
Targets: All non hostile creatures you indicate.
